Titanium elbows are fittings used to connect two sections of pipe at an angle, typically 45 or 90 degrees. They are designed to facilitate the flow of fluids in a piping system while minimizing pressure loss. The unique properties of titanium make these elbows particularly valuable in demanding environments, such as chemical processing, aerospace, and marine applications. Unlike traditional materials, titanium elbows can withstand extreme conditions without compromising their structural integrity, making them a preferred choice for engineers and designers.

Titanium elbows offer several advantages over traditional materials like steel or plastic. These benefits include:
- Corrosion Resistance: Titanium is highly resistant to corrosion, making it ideal for use in harsh environments where other materials might fail. This property is particularly important in industries such as oil and gas, where exposure to corrosive substances is common.
- Lightweight: Titanium is significantly lighter than steel, which can reduce the overall weight of piping systems and ease installation. This lightweight nature not only simplifies handling but also contributes to lower transportation costs and easier assembly on-site.
- Strength: Despite its lightweight nature, titanium has a high strength-to-weight ratio, providing durability and reliability in applications. This strength allows for thinner walls in piping systems, further reducing weight without sacrificing performance.
- Temperature Resistance: Titanium can withstand extreme temperatures, making it suitable for high-heat applications. This characteristic is crucial in industries like aerospace, where components are subjected to significant thermal stress.
